DS | Submitted by kerhsOutfit Unlockables
By inserting the GBA version of the game into the GBA slot, you can unlock the following:
Lil' Witch's second and third outfits
Shrek's second and third outfits

GameCube, PS2 | Submitted by scott-wayneHow To Get The Mad Dasher Trophy
Dash 100 times in melee or multiplayer. Note: It will tell you when you dash 100 times.

GameCube, PS2 | Submitted by Malyk WilliamsHow to unlock characters
The only way to unlock characters is to go on single player and go to Mega Challenge.This is a list of some of the unlockable characters and how to unlock them.There is a total of 10 characters.I don't know what Hunchback's real name is so I just gave him that name.They won't tell me how to unlock the Warewolf.
Dronkey:beat tournament 7
G-Nome:beat challenges 11-15
Qauisemoto:beat tournament 3
Robin Hood:beat tournament 13
The Witch:beat challenges 26-30
Humpdy Dumdy:beat bonus 4
Hook:beat tournament 25
Pony:beat bonus 7
Hunchback:beat challenges 36-40

PS2 | Submitted by JorgeCheats
On The Main Menu
Unlock all Challenges - Triangle, triangle, circle, circle, circle, triangle, square, circle, square, square, square, up, down, left, right, L1, R1
Unlock Pizza One - up, up, triangle, triangle, right, right, circle, circle, down, down, L1, R1, left, left, square, square, L1, R1
Unlock Pizza Two - circle, circle, square, square, right, right,left, left, L1, L1
Unlock Pizza Three - down, down, RIGHT, circle, UP, triangle, left, square, L1, L1
Super Speed Modifier - L1, L1, R1, R1, L1, R1, L1, R1, square, circle, triangle, triangle
Slammageddon - up, up, down, down, left, right, left, right, triangle, square, square, L1, R1
